It’s also a great choice for varnishing 3D artwork and sculptures, such as ceramic, plaster or wood. Unlike fluid varnishes, Cold Wax doesn’t drip, is easy to control with a cloth for application and can still conform to the physical contours of your work.

WebOct 12, 2024 · Seal Your Print The best choice is a giclee gloss coating to give your canvas a professional look and lots of protection. Also known as canvas varnish, a giclee sealer will protect both the ink and canvas from UV rays that can cause fading or yellowing. WebLiquitex Acrylic Varnishes, made from 100% acrylic polymer emulsions, form durable, permanent films when dry. They have excellent flexibility and resistance to chemicals, water, abrasion and ultraviolet radiation and can be used to provide lasting protection for artwork. WebGiclee is a type of printing process that uses high quality archival inks and pigment-based paints to create reproductions of paintings or photographs. The word “giclee” is derived from the French word “giclée,” which means “to squirt or spray.”.
